WebApr 5, 2024 · An SPF record is a single string of text published on the domain in the DNS. All SPF records start with exactly "v=spf1", followed by a series of "terms". Note that the version part "v=spf1" is mandatory: everything else like "v=spf2" would render the SPF record invalid and cause the receiving server to ignore the record. WebIf any records of type SPF are in the set, then all records of type TXT are discarded. After the above steps, there should be exactly one record remaining and evaluation can proceed. If there are two or more records remaining, then check_host () exits immediately with the result of "PermError".
